Anne L Langston is a scholar working on Oncology, Immunology and Aquatic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Anne L Langston has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Oncology, 6 papers in Immunology and 5 papers in Aquatic Science. Recurrent topics in Anne L Langston's work include Bone health and treatments (10 papers), Aquaculture disease management and microbiota (6 papers) and Bone and Joint Diseases (5 papers). Anne L Langston is often cited by papers focused on Bone health and treatments (10 papers), Aquaculture disease management and microbiota (6 papers) and Bone and Joint Diseases (5 papers). Anne L Langston coll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Norway and New Zealand. Anne L Langston's co-authors include Stuart H. Ralston, Ian R. Reid, William D. Fraser, Peter Selby, Marion Campbell, Graeme MacLennan, Mireille Crampe, Paul Glynn, A Pulsford and Mark Mulcahy and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, Nature Genetics and Journal of Clinical Epidemiology.
